    Ingy Monday

    I've had an IWC before - a vintage Yacht Club, actually, but nothing like this beauty. I've fancied one of these for a long time, and having waited a while due to the logistics of delivery it certainly doesn't disappoint. Aside from the beautiful in-house movement (I'll get some photos of that up later) it's built like a tank. The dial's something to behold too, with a textured white finish setting off rose gold indices and hands that look wonderful when the light hits them.

    It was this or an AP 15300 - bearing in mind that I didn't really have funds for the latter, I can't say that I'm even slightly regretting my decision.

    I know the 3227 has some weak lume on the indices and on the 12 and 6. It seems that the 3228 doesn't have any which I find even more appealing. The whole look for the 3228 makes it a dressier watch; specs online show that it's 2 mm smaller and 1mm less thick than the 3227. Beautiful watch!

    It's actually only 40mm, although it wears a little larger due to the shape of the case/lugs and the integrated bracelet. It's very comfortable, though, and although I haven't checked the weight it's not particularly heavy.
